However, if stored and shipped correctly it is possible to extend the shelf life by several days, ensuring that your consumers get the best … WebHere are some warning signs that your mushrooms are, or are getting very close, to their expected shelf life: 1. The mushrooms are slimy. This is always a sign that your fresh fungi is reaching a point of no return. A film of slime means the mushroom is getting ready to decompose. Estimates show that fresh wild mushrooms like chanterelles and morels can contain up to 1200 IU of vitamin D per 3.5-ounce serving, whereas mushrooms grown in darkened conditions like white button, shiitake, and oyster … WebDrying mushrooms is a way to preserve them for a longer period of time. How long the mushrooms will be preserved for depends on how they are dried. If they are dried in a food dehydrator, they can last up to a year. If they are dried using an oven, they can last up to six months. If they are dried using the sun, they can last up to two weeks. the pensacola news https://tomjay.net

WebWhether you slice them or keep them whole, mushrooms can stay in good condition for 10-12 months in the freezer. However, you must remember that the flavor and texture will change a little after freezing and thawing. You can also freeze canned mushrooms after opening the can. It will stay good for up to 2 months. Stored in the pantry, dehydrated foods will last approximately 6 to 12 months. When stored in airtight packaging with oxygen absorbers and kept in a cool place, some dehydrated foods can last 10 to 15 years. Dried fruits usually last longer than dried vegetables. the penryn surgery cornwallWebJun 30, 2024 · The paper bag should be rolled fairly snug around the shrooms to limit decay.
